Lane closure remains on westbound I-69 due to flooding

GENESEE COUNTY -- One lane remains closes on westbound I-69 in the wake of Friday's flood, according to Genesee County 911 dispatch.

The lane closure is in Swartz Creek at the Seymour Road exit.  The shoulder continues to be under water and the Michigan Department of Transportation reports that it will remain closed for a few days.

Nicholas Road between Calkins and Corunnia roads also remains closed due to a culvert failure.
